Nice Jazz Festival 2013

French Riviera Travel News Posted on March 19, 2013 by JeanneMarch 20, 2013

Last night Mayor Estrosi and Sebastian Vidal joined together to announce the program for the Nice Jazz Festival 2013. But first, the Mayor reminded us that, while pleased with the results of last year’s festival he’s optimistic that this year will be even better not just because of the programming but also because of increased capacity. Even better news was the announcement that ticket prices will stay the same with a top price of €35. Each year the festival has a “parrain” (godfather) or “marrain” (godmother). This year’s parrain is Niçois drummer Andre Ceccarelli. Overall, the program is an exciting mixture of old favorites such as George Bensen and up-and-comers like Tigran. As in the past, each of the five evenings has a theme. This year the theme is emotion: Trance, Tempo, Energy, Breath and Vibration.  As always, the concerts will take place on two stages, the Theatre de Verdure where there is seating and the Scene Massena where there is not. Nice Carnival 2013

French Riviera Travel News Posted on January 30, 2013 by JeanneJanuary 30, 2013

The countdown has begun for the 140th anniversary edition of the Nice Carnival which will blast off on February 15 and run until March 6.  The theme this year is ‘King of the Five Continents’ in a nod to the global marketplace and to the fact that Nice will be hosting the French-speaking Games later this year. A king must have a queen of course and, as in past years, the queen will be selected from among a bevy of local beauties. With duties that range from smiling and posing to waving and throwing flowers for the Flower Parade, it’s a job for the toughest of the tough. Bear that in mind when you cast your vote for the Carnival Queen here. The Nice Carnival has accrued a number of traditional elements over the years: the Carnival Parade day and night editions; the Flower Battles; fireworks; the burning of the King; and a series of “off” events that take place in Nice neighborhoods. (see more on Nice Carnival traditions) Each year there is also a new element to keep the festival fresh. This year’s festivities will include the “Rock n Roll Carnival 10 Miles” which is a charity event involving music and, of course, running. Why ‘of course’? Because Nice Mayor Estrosi is an extremely sporty guy who never misses an opportunity to organize runs on the Promenade des Anglais. Others may enjoy the ‘Bain de Carnaval’, a charity swim. Chez Palmyre

French Riviera Travel News Posted on November 15, 2012 by JeanneNovember 15, 2012

“Yummy yummy yummy I got love in my tummy” Remember this bubblegum hit from 1968? No? Anyway, that’s how I felt after eating at Chez Palmyre ( 5 rue Droite, Nice; tel 04 93 85 72 32) last night. It’s all about love, man, and this tiny bistro in Old Nice serves up love on a plate. Created in 1926 by a mother-daughter team, Chez Palmyre attracted a devoted crew of regulars by turning out an ever-changing menu of Riviera comfort food. Along the way, it gathered memories and mementos that are cheerfully stuffed onto the walls and behind the counter. If your grandma lived in Nice and opened a restaurant, this is what it would look like. After mother and daughter left this earth and France respectively, the restaurant was taken over by Vincent Verneveaux, formerly of Guy Savoy who brought a light, modern touch to the traditional food. The menu changes every two weeks and includes a choice of four starters, main courses and desserts. Notice the nice choice of meat, fish and veggie dishes which may have been a break with the restaurant’s old-time probably meat-centric choices. I began with a flaky tart topped with girolles mushrooms and a soft-boiled egg. Fragrant. The aiöli centered on cod fillet  rather than the traditional salted morue which was fine as sometimes morue can be a bit tough.
